Uninsured Rate Trends
Historical coverage data from 2012 to 2024

| Year | Total Uninsured | Uninsured Rate |
|---|---|---|
| 2024 | 66 | 3.4% |
| 2023 | 86 | 4.4% |
| 2022 | 112 | 5.7% |
| 2021 | 126 | 6.3% |
| 2020 | 162 | 6.7% |
| 2019 | 201 | 8.6% |
| 2018 | 221 | 9.8% |
| 2017 | 237 | 10.7% |
| 2016 | 280 | 12.3% |
| 2015 | 324 | 13.8% |
| 2014 | 327 | 14.8% |
| 2013 | 278 | 11.9% |
| 2012 | 358 | 15.6% |
Frequently Asked Questions
Approximately 3.4% of the population in Liberty County, Montana does not have health insurance coverage.
In Liberty County, Montana, middle-aged males (35-64) face the highest barrier to coverage, with an uninsured rate of 7.4%. This is notably higher than the overall local average of 3.4%.
